Overcoming Obstacles on the Path to Goal Achievement

Every goal-setting journey encounters obstacles. Challenges, delays, and failures are not signs of poor planning but natural parts of meaningful progress. The difference between success and abandonment often lies in how obstacles are handled.

One common barrier is fear of failure. This fear can lead to hesitation or complete avoidance of action. Successful goal achievers reframe failure as a learning experience rather than a personal weakness. Each setback provides insight that refines future efforts.

Another obstacle is loss of motivation over time. Initial excitement often fades, especially for long-term goals. Maintaining momentum requires reconnecting with the original purpose behind the goal. Revisiting personal reasons and visualizing desired outcomes can restore commitment.

External challenges such as financial constraints, time limitations, or unexpected responsibilities can also derail progress. Adaptability is essential in these situations. Adjusting timelines or modifying strategies allows continued movement forward without abandoning the goal entirely.

Mental resilience is perhaps the most powerful tool in overcoming obstacles. Resilient individuals accept discomfort as part of growth and remain focused despite uncertainty. They understand that persistence, not perfection, determines success.

In the end, goal achievement is not a straight path but a dynamic journey. Those who anticipate challenges and respond with patience and adaptability are far more likely to reach their desired outcomes.

Strategic Planning as the Foundation of Goal Achievement

Behind every achieved goal lies a well-structured plan. While motivation provides energy, strategy provides direction. Without planning, even the most ambitious goals can dissolve into frustration and inaction.

Effective goal achievement begins with breaking large goals into smaller milestones. This approach transforms intimidating objectives into achievable steps. Each completed milestone reinforces motivation and provides a sense of progress, which is essential for long-term commitment.

Time management is another critical factor. Allocating specific time blocks for goal-related tasks helps protect priorities from daily distractions. Successful individuals treat their goals as non-negotiable appointments rather than optional activities. This shift in attitude ensures consistent progress even during busy periods.

Monitoring and evaluation are often overlooked but are vital to success. Regularly reviewing progress allows individuals to identify what is working and what needs adjustment. Flexibility within a structured plan prevents stagnation and helps maintain momentum when conditions change.

Accountability also strengthens strategic execution. Whether through mentors, peers, or self-tracking tools, accountability increases follow-through. Knowing that progress will be reviewed encourages discipline and reduces procrastination.

Ultimately, strategic planning transforms goals from ideas into executable pathways. When clear structure supports motivation, goal achievement becomes a practical process rather than a distant aspiration.

The Psychology Behind Successful Goal Achievement

Goal achievement is not only a matter of effort but also of mindset. Research in psychology consistently shows that people who achieve their goals approach them with clarity, structure, and emotional commitment. Understanding how the mind processes motivation and progress can significantly improve success rates.

One of the most important factors is goal clarity. Vague ambitions such as “be successful” or “get healthier” rarely produce results. In contrast, specific and measurable goals give the brain a clear target to work toward. When goals are defined, the mind can break them into manageable actions, reducing overwhelm and increasing focus.

Another key element is intrinsic motivation. Goals driven by personal values and internal satisfaction tend to last longer than those based solely on external rewards. When individuals connect their goals to a deeper purpose—such as personal growth, family stability, or contribution to society—they are more likely to persist through challenges.

Self-belief also plays a critical role. People who trust their ability to improve are more resilient when setbacks occur. Rather than viewing failure as a stopping point, they treat it as feedback. This growth-oriented mindset allows continuous adjustment without loss of confidence.

Finally, consistency outweighs intensity. Small, repeated actions build momentum and reinforce positive habits. Sustainable progress is rarely dramatic but is often the result of disciplined daily effort. Successful goal achievement, therefore, is less about sudden breakthroughs and more about steady psychological alignment with one’s objectives.
